Let's not forget, Cal won a title, and went to final fours in like 5 of his first 7 years at UK.

With that said, the drought since 2015 is way too much for UK fans to bear, particularly with Cal constantly blaming the woes on youth when that is what we recruits.

As Lynx said, we have had a few veterans, but I don't think we are getting the right veterans it seems, but Jay Wright is correct, you need several veterans to go with the freshman to be successful. We just haven't had the right mix in a while.

I am fine with Cal staying, but I do think he needs to fire Antigua and Coleman and bring back Kenny Payne, and admit to the fan base that what he has been doing has not been working as desired, and he's going to make changes.
